Wisconsin Cattlemen Planning Winter Conference in Tomah
Wisconsin Ag Connection - 01/23/2009

The Wisconsin Cattlemen's and Cattlewomen's Associations will hold their annual Winter Conference along with the Western Wisconsin Beef Producers next month in Tomah. The February 6-7 event will be held at the Cranberry Country Lodge.

The conference will begin with discussions on how to reduce cow/feeder cattle wintering costs by Dr. Greg Lardy of North Dakota State University. On Saturday, Dr. Jon Beever of the University of Illinois will talk about the latest in genetic considerations to build and improve your business. Paul Kivlin from the University of Wisconsin will also be on hand during the weekend to speak about the economic opportunities and environmental risks involved with manure management in today's world. And attendees will hear from Dan Basse of AgResource Company, a frequent guest on CNN, CNBC, NBC and ABC network news programs, who will address agricultural topics and deliver realities and prospects of the current market conditions.

The annual legislative update will feature Senator Dan Kapanke and Rep. Lee Nerison. National Cattlemen's Beef Association will be represented by Elizabeth Bostdorff from Washington, D.C.

Award presentations and official business sessions of each of the groups will also take place. And the conference will welcome singer and songwriter Michael Martin Murphy, who will perform on Saturday evening.
